参考/API#

astropy.timeseries公司包裹#

此子包包含用于处理时间序列的类和函数。

功能#

aggregate_downsample(time_series, *[, ...])

通过使用单个函数将值组合到具有固定大小或自定义大小的箱中来组合箱中的值,对时间序列进行下采样。

autocheck_required_columns \(CLS)

这是一个decorator,它确保表包含由u required_columns属性指示的特定方法。

Classes#

BasePeriodogram(t, y[, dy])

BaseTimeSeries([data, masked, names, dtype, ...])

BinnedTimeSeries([data, time_bin_start, ...])

以表格形式表示二进制时间序列数据的类。

BoxLeastSquares(t, y[, dy])

计算盒子最小二乘周期图。

BoxLeastSquaresResults(*args)

BoxLeastSquares搜索的结果。

LombScargle(t, y[, dy, fit_mean, ...])

计算Lomb擦伤周期图。

LombScargleMultiband(t, y, bands[, dy, ...])

计算Lomb擦伤周期图。

TimeSeries([data, time, time_start, ...])

以表格形式表示时间序列数据的类。

类继承图#

Inheritance diagram of astropy.timeseries.periodograms.base.BasePeriodogram, astropy.timeseries.core.BaseTimeSeries, astropy.timeseries.binned.BinnedTimeSeries, astropy.timeseries.periodograms.bls.core.BoxLeastSquares, astropy.timeseries.periodograms.bls.core.BoxLeastSquaresResults, astropy.timeseries.periodograms.lombscargle.core.LombScargle, astropy.timeseries.periodograms.lombscargle_multiband.core.LombScargleMultiband, astropy.timeseries.sampled.TimeSeries

astropy.timeseries.io包裹#

功能#

kepler_fits_reader(filename[, unit_parse_strict])

这可以作为astropy时间序列中开普勒或TESS文件的FITS阅读器。